Technical Specifications

ParameterStandard Value
Product NameBarium Chloride Dihydrate
Assay / PurityMin 99.0%
AppearanceWhite crystalline powder
pH (5% Water Solution)Approx. 5.0 – 8.0
SolubilityFreely soluble in water; insoluble in ethanol
CAS Number10326-27-9

📝 Safety & Handling: Barium Chloride is a toxic inorganic chemical. Direct inhalation of fine bulk powder dust or accidental eye/skin contact triggers severe gastrointestinal distress, cardiac rhythm variations, and localized mucosal membrane inflammation. Therefore, store strictly inside original airtight industrial double-sealed containers within a cool, exceptionally dry warehouse facility away from strong acid streams, food ingredients, and open floor moisture. Prevent airborne dust clouds during dispensing loops. Wearing standard industrial personal protective equipment (PPE)—including chemical-resistant nitrile gloves, tight safety goggles, and a certified dust respirator mask—is mandatory during all handling phases.
